Biografía:

Cymbals Eat Guitars son un grupo de indie rock originario de Staten Island, New York, United States. Está compuesto por Joseph Ferocious (voz, guitarra),
Matthew Whipple (bajo), Brian Hamilton (teclados) y Matthew Miller (batería). Su disco debut, Why There Are Mountains de 2009, ha recibido grandes críticas desde su lanzamiento.
